Newcastle MOBO Awards will ‘open doors’ for region’s musicians


The programme co-ordinator at arts organisation Generator, Chyaro Hylton, said having the awards come to the city “means we’re doing something right”.

“It’s not just a moment, it’s an opportunity,” he said.

“We’re trying to stop artists leaving the region.

“Having the MOBO fringe events here means artists’ voices are heard, they’re supported and they’re loved.”

Sisi said they would “shine a light” on the region’s music and artists.

“Newcastle does not get the same opportunities as other cities unfortunately, just because of where we are,” she said.

“If it wasn’t here, I’d have to still put in the work but the fact it is here does make that dream a little bit more attainable.”
